How did this resolution change the rules of war as outlined in the U.S. constitution?
mariarad [96]

The correct answer to this open question is the following.

We are talking about the Gulf of Tonkin Resolution. This resolution changed the rules of war as outlined in the U.S. constitution. With this resolution, the US Congress granted the President of the United States -in this case, Lyndon B. Jhonson- unlimited powers to stop communism in Vietnam. After the aggression of two US navy vessels stationed in the Gulf of Tonkin, Congress passed the resolution on August 7, 1964. From this point on, the US Army committed to total support of South Vietnam in the Vietnam War.

What are reforms? <br><br><br> (I’m learning about the industrial revolution)
katen-ka-za [31]

Answer: make changes in (something, typically a social, political, or economic institution or practice) in order to improve it.

Explanation: Reform means the improvement or amendment of what is wrong, corrupt, unsatisfactory, etc. The use of the word in this way emerges in the late 18th century and is believed to originate from Christopher Wyvill's Association movement which identified “Parliamentary Reform” as its primary aim.

What were the Jesuits, and who founded them? What did the Jesuits do?
sergij07 [2.7K]

Answer: It was founded by Ignatius de Loyola, They are an apostolic religious community called the Society of Jesus. They are grounded in love for Christ and animated by the spiritual vision of their founder, St. Ignatius of Loyola, to help others and seek God in all things.
